Bettering dwelling circumstances and sustainable insurance policies may scale back the burden of lung illness, specialists say

6 Min Read

Respiratory illnesses are not restricted to people who smoke and folks with identified medical vulnerabilities. An increasing number of, medical doctors in Indian cities are seeing sufferers who don’t have any coughing, wheezing and shortness of breath which have by no means smoked of their lives. They are saying the perpetrators are within the very air we breathe.

“The air pollution is in every single place. The visitors smoke, mud from building, exhaust gasoline, all stimulates the lungs. My clinic sees this day-after-day,” stated Roshan Kumar, a guide and pulmonary surgeon at VS Hospital in Chennai. “The youngsters are hit onerous as a result of their lungs are nonetheless rising. The lungs are already weak, so the aged are outdoors all day lengthy – drivers, visitors police, roadside distributors, they endure probably the most.”

Benhur Joel Shadrach, a guide in interventional respiratory and sleep medication at Rela Hospital in Chennai, added that city air pollution is exposing individuals to dangerous particles similar to PM2.5, PM10, carbon monoxide and nitrogen oxides. “Probably the most weak are youngsters, aged individuals, sufferers with pre-existing lung illnesses, together with bronchial asthma, COPD and interstitial lung illness,” he stated.

The hidden risk indoors

Outside air qc the headlines, however medical doctors emphasize that indoor pollution are equally harmful, particularly in low-income households. Cooking smoke from biomass fuels similar to hearth and kerosene is a significant danger. “Girls are inhaling this for hours and the youngsters round them additionally inhaling it. It causes repeated chest infections and long-term lung harm,” Dr. Kumar stated.

Mildew thrives on damp partitions after a monsoon is one other concern. “Spores could cause allergic reactions and worsen bronchial asthma. In genetically prone people, continual publicity may even trigger circumstances like hypersensitivity pneumonia,” defined Dr. Schadrach.

Local weather change and social circumstances

Consultants additionally identified that local weather change is exacerbating respiratory well being points. Hoarer summers, poor air circulation, and extended allergy seasons imply that sufferers with bronchial asthma and allergic rhinitis endure for a number of extra months in a yr. Floods and cyclones moisten the house and promote mildew development. “This isn’t an issue sooner or later. It is taking place now,” Dr. Kumar stated.

Dr. Schadrach famous that elevated humidity can dry out airway secretions and make respiratory tough. “Climate modifications fragment pollen into small particles and penetrate deep into the lungs. This makes allergic circumstances much more extreme.”

Respiratory well being is carefully linked to lifestyle. Households with cramped housing, lack of air flow and restricted entry to wash gasoline face greater sickness burdens. “If you cannot afford LPG, you are going to use hearth or kerosene, which is like smoking day-after-day,” Dr. Kumar stated. “There have been quite a lot of delays coming to the hospital as a result of prices and by then the lungs have already been broken.”

Dr. Schadrach added that overcrowding, damp houses, publicity to pet dandruff and hen droppings, and proximity to business all exacerbate respiratory dangers.

I want higher lung care

By way of coverage, specialists acknowledge some developments. The LPG distribution scheme reduces smoke publicity amongst girls and prohibits smoking in public locations, which suppresses passive smoke inhalation. “The foundations concerning automobile emissions, planting bushes and selling clear cooking fuels make a distinction. However what issues is continuity. The campaigns was once earlier than have not modified a lot,” Dr. Kumar stated.

Dr. Schadrach emphasised stronger enforcement. “It is essential to get rid of outdated automobiles, safe air pollution certificates and enhance cross air flow at house. Neighborhood screening camps may also help detect issues early.”

Consultants consider that systematic change is important, however people can take steps to guard themselves. The fundamental measures are to decide on a masks throughout excessive pollination instances, a quiet road for train, and clear moist corners at house. “The one most essential step is to keep away from smoking. Contamination could also be tough to regulate, however smoking is without doubt one of the dangers that may be utterly eradicated,” Dr. Kumar stated.

Dr. Shadrach suggested to trace air high quality indexes, use HEPA filters indoors, and keep away from actions similar to bursting crackers that exacerbate air air pollution. “Respiratory etiquette, common train and nutritious diet additionally assist lung perform,” he stated.

As Indian cities proceed to develop, the air they breathe by their inhabitants stays a wholesome concern. Consultants warn that defending lung well being can’t be decreased by private selection alone. It warns that that is inseparable from entry to housing, city planning and clear vitality. And the World Lung Day reminds us that defending our lungs is not only a medical necessity, however a collective duty.
